Hinged window repair services focus on restoring the functionality and appearance of windows that operate with a hinged opening mechanism. These services typically involve addressing issues such as damaged or worn hinges, broken or misaligned sashes, and faulty hardware components. Repair professionals may replace or realign hinges, repair or replace sash cords, and ensure that the window opens and closes smoothly. Proper hinge repair not only improves the window’s operation but can also help prevent further damage to the frame or glass.
Many common problems that hinge window repair services help solve include difficulty opening or closing the window, drafts caused by improper sealing, and structural damage to the window frame or sash. Over time, hinges can become loose, corroded, or bent, leading to compromised security or energy efficiency. Repairing or replacing hinges and related hardware can restore the window’s stability and functionality, helping to improve insulation and reduce energy costs. Addressing these issues promptly can also prevent more extensive damage that might require complete window replacement.

The overview below groups typical Hinged Window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Bergen County, NJ.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Repair Costs - The cost to repair a hinged window typically ranges from $150 to $400, depending on the extent of damage and materials needed. For example, simple hinge replacements may be closer to $150, while extensive frame repairs can approach $400.
Replacement Expenses - Replacing a hinged window can cost between $300 and $800, with factors such as window size and style influencing the price. Basic models tend to be less expensive, while custom or larger windows may be toward the higher end.
Labor Charges - Labor fees for hinge window repairs generally fall between $75 and $200 per hour, varying by local service providers and job complexity. Most repairs take a few hours, impacting overall costs accordingly.
Additional Costs - Additional expenses may include hardware, sealants, or painting, which can add $50 to $150 to the total. These costs depend on the specific repair needs and the materials chosen by local contractors.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common issues that require hinged window repair? Common problems include broken or damaged hinges, difficulty opening or closing the window, and issues with the window not staying securely closed.
How can I tell if my hinged window needs repair? Signs include draftiness, difficulty operating the window smoothly, visible damage to hinges or frames, or the window not staying in its intended position.
What types of repairs do local professionals typically perform on hinged windows? They often address hinge replacement, frame repairs, sealing leaks, and restoring smooth operation of the window.
Is it necessary to replace the entire window if hinges are damaged? Not necessarily; many hinge issues can be resolved through repair or replacement of the hinges without replacing the entire window.
How long do hinged window repairs usually take? Repair times can vary depending on the extent of damage, but many repairs are completed within a few hours to a day.
